If you’ve been following the Florida textbook wars, you know there are allegations that some textbooks are full of things no child should see. And, you’ve heard that anybody who supports these textbooks probably wants to groom and sexualize kindergarteners, and even hold eight-year-olds responsible for slavery.

But who exactly are these groomers?

Well, a Republican member of the Michigan state Senate decided to name one of them in a campaign e-mail, and it turned out to be a Democratic colleague – State Senator Mallory McMorrow.

When Senator McMorrow saw her name in that e-mail, she decided to come forward and reveal herself in a video that has now been viewed over 3 million times:

Who am I? I am a straight white, Christian, married suburban mom who knows that the very notion that learning about slavery, redlining, or systemic racism somehow means that children are being taught to feel bad or hate themselves because they are white is absolute nonsense.

No child alive today is responsible for slavery. No one in this room is responsible for slavery. But each and every single one of us bears responsibility for writing the next chapter of history. Each and every single one of us decides what happens next and how we respond to history and the world around us.

On the allegation of sexualizing kindergarteners, same thing.

I am a straight, white, Christian, married suburban mom. I want my daughter to know that she is loved, supported, and seen for whoever she becomes. I want her to be curious, empathetic and kind. People who are different are not the reason that our roads are in bad shape after decades of disinvestment, or that health care costs are too high, or that teachers are leaving the profession.

I want every child in this state to feel seen, heard, and supported, not marginalized and targeted because they are not straight, white, and Christian. And I know that hate will only win if people like me stand by and let it happen.

So there’s your “groomer.”

And if she’s a groomer, then you know what could really be going on here? It could be that the real groomers are the people trying to groom U.S. into thinking there are groomers. Just something to consider as you’re being groomed.
